Providing constructive interview feedback for the Front Office Receptionist position is essential in promoting candidates' professional growth. It involves assessing their strengths, such as exceptional communication skills or organizational abilities, and identifying areas for improvement, like time management or customer service approach. For example, if a candidate demonstrated a strong ability to multitask but struggled with specific software, acknowledging this strength while suggesting further training on the software fosters their development. Constructive feedback not only supports candidates in their career journey but also enhances the overall hiring process by ensuring that those who are suitable for the role are selected, leading to a more effective front office team.
